## Abstract ^1^HβNmr was used to measure the rate of __cis__β__trans__ interconversion of __X__βPro bonds in linear and cyclic oligopeptides. __k__(cis β trans) = 2.5 Γ 10^β3^ s^β1^ at 25Β°C was found for the zwitterionic form of HβAlaβProβOH, in good agreement with earlier measurements.
